In the next, I ran FM radio in GNURadio. Result is below.

[RuntimeError: LookupError: KeyError: No devices found for ----->
Device Address:
    192.168.10.4: 

\[ERROR\] \[UHD\] Device discovery error: unknown key format: 192.168.10.4
\[ERROR\] \[UHD\] Device discovery error: unknown key format: 192.168.10.4
\[ERROR\] \[UHD\] Device discovery error: unknown key format: 192.168.10.4][1]

I can't understand this reason. Could you tell me any advices? Thank you.

I typed 192.168.10.4 in UHD:USRP Souurce block. It isn't correct. Type addr=192.168.10.4 in the block. i'm sorry to have caused trouble.
